How What If Questions Work — A Clear, Neutral Explanation
A “what if” question is a hypothetical scenario that invites exploration of alternative outcomes based on varying conditions. For example, “What if we’d invested earlier in renewable energy?” or “What if remote work had become standard sooner?” These questions activate curiosity by challenging users to visualize divergent realities, making abstract possibilities tangible. Psychologically, they support critical thinking by encouraging people to weigh multiple contexts rather than fixating on a single path. What’s the value of exploring hypothetical outcomes?
Investigating “what if” scenarios builds foresight and adaptability. It fosters proactive behavior by revealing potential risks and opportunities, helping users plan more thoughtfully in uncertain environments like business, education, or personal growth.
Can “what if” questions help with decision-making?
Yes. By modeling different futures, they expand mental frameworks, making it easier to assess trade-offs. This reflective practice supports balanced, evidence-informed choices without paralysis by analysis.
Why aren’t “what if” questions more common in daily life?
Cognitive load and emotional weight can limit exploration. Many people avoid hypothetical thinking due to complexity or fear of unknown consequences. Educating users on how to approach these questions safely reduces anxiety and encourages constructive engagement.

How to Engage with “What If” Thinking Responsibly
Staying curious without losing perspective requires balance. Approach “what if” speculation with grounded evidence and realistic expectations. Use longitudinal data, comparative models, or expert insights to anchor possibilities in reality—but keep interpretations open to nuance. This ensures clarity while preserving the open-mindedness that makes these questions valuable.
